Jeff, I have never heard of a .22-30-30. Is that the barrel marking? I assume it was originally a .22 Hornet? I have a Hornet barrel re-chambered to .219 Zipper which is a .30-30 case necked down to .22 caliber. Maybe some of the other readers can help you. You also might Google .22-30-30 to see what pops up. Please share your info with us and please send a picture of the barrel markings. Good luck on your hunt for loading data. Garnett
I just googled .22-30-30 and P.O. Ackly had an Improved version with a 40 degree shoulder. It is NOT the same as the .219 Zipper.
